Pro Designer Notes Before You Launch
Before dropping Dad Veteran Myth Legend T-shirt Design into production, run these checks:
- Test it against your full brand color palette—does it harmonize in both RGB and CMYK?
- Check black-and-white usage: Does the EPS hold structure when inverted? (Crucial for embroidery or foil stamping.)
- Drop it into real campaign mockups—not just isolated previews—to assess spacing, breathing room, and visual balance.
- Preview on mobile: Zoom to 50%—is the core message still legible and emotionally intact?
- Compare side-by-side with top 3 competitor visuals—does it stand out with distinction, not dissonance?
- Pair it with your brand fonts: Does it complement serif elegance, sans-serif clarity, script warmth, or display-bold energy?
- Confirm commercial license coverage—especially for paid digital ads, client deliverables, or print-on-demand platforms.
